Into The Badlands renewed for Season 3 by AMC

Get ready for a 16-episode new season of Into The Badlands, ’cause it’s coming

AMC certainly has a lot of faith in its martial arts drama Into The Badlands; the network has not only renewed the show for Season 3, but also gone and expanded the upcoming season to 16 episodes.

After a six-episode Season 1 and a ten-episode Season 2 (which is currently still airing weekly), the show just keeps getting bigger and bigger.

Into the Badlands looks like nothing else on television, a literal high-wire act attracting passionate and dedicated fans by the millions,” said president of AMC, SundanceTV and AMC Studios Charlie Collier.

“Thanks to series creators and showrunners Al Gough and Miles Millar, the terrific cast, led by Daniel Wu, the amazing martial arts team guided by the incomparable Master Dee Dee and fight directors Stephen Fung and Andy Cheng, and everyone else involved who brings this thrill ride to the fans.”

Gough and Millar also commented, saying: “We are excited and grateful to continue our journey into the Badlands with Charlie, Joel, Susie and all of our friends at AMC. We also want to give a big clipper salute to our Irish and Chinese partners! The thought of doing an expanded 16-episode season is both thrilling and exhausting!”

Into The Badlands stars Daniel Wu, Orla Brandy, Sarah Bolger, Aramis Knight, Emily Beecham, Oliver Stark, Madeleine Mantock and Ally Ioannides.
